GERMANY AND THE POLES.
LONDON, March 27. The Australian Presg learns that the Germans refuse to allow General Hetler's Polish corps to landa/t Danzig, «s it is certain to arouse Polish demonstr?i---tioiiß in the Vistjiijx Valley, but are prepared to permit a landing at Konigsberg, Memel, or Liba>u. The Allied Governments have resolved to carry out the plan of landing at Danzig.
